It may be hard to tell one from the next but there is at least one admitted haunted house opening up on the Lower East Side. "Nightmare: New York’s Original Haunted House" opens tonight and will be open until until Halloween.
It is on the Lower East Side so you never know what to expect, you could run into some hipsters wearing polo shirts or something, now that’s scary.
Located: The CSV Center at 107 Suffolk St. between Rivington and Delancey.
By Subway: F, J, M, Z to Delancey St./Essex St.
Tickets: $20 in the evenings and $15 in the afternoons
